What Is the Cost of Living Near Chicago?

Understanding the cost of living near Chicago is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Emotional Bonding.
Chicago's Cost of Living Index is approximately 106.9 (6.9% more expensive than US average; 14.0% more than IL average). Major US city, housing varies greatly by neighborhood but can be high, extensive CTA trans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Emotional Bonding,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,700 - $2,600+ A significant portion of Emotional Bonding sal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$105 (CTA 30-day p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$430 - $640 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$800+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,225 - $5,025+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
